Is Targu Mures Safe for Solo Female Travelers?

Targu Mures is generally a safe city for solo female travelers. The crime rate is low, and locals are friendly and welcoming to travelers. It is still necessary to practice common safety precautions, such as avoiding dark and quiet streets at night and being aware of your belongings at all times. As long as you are mindful of your surroundings, your visit should remain trouble-free.

How safe is Targu Mures?

Safety at night:

Safety at night:Moderate

Targu Mures generally has a fairly peaceful atmosphere at night. However, like any city, it's important to take sensible precautions. Stay aware of your surroundings at all times, avoid less traveled and unlit areas, especially if you're alone and unfamiliar with the area. It's best to stick to well-lit areas and busy streets when possible. Regular instances of crime are not prevalent, but potential risks cannot be completely ruled out.
Public transportation:

Public transportation:Safe

Targu Mures offers reasonably safe public transportation. The city has a network of buses that are generally reliable and well-maintained. However, make sure to be aware of your belongings at all times as pickpocketing can happen in crowded spaces. The drivers and staff are typically helpful and the locals are friendly as well. Route maps may be hard to understand if you do not speak the local language, but with a bit of preparation and help from online resources, navigation should not be a problem.
Street harassment:

Street harassment:Low

Targu Mures is generally a safe city with warm and friendly locals. Street harassment is not a significant issue here. Like with any place, it's always smart to be aware of your surroundings. But overall, confrontations are relatively infrequent and incidents of street harassment are quite low compared to other major cities.
Petty crimes:

Petty crimes:Low

Targu Mures, like most cities in Romania, generally enjoys a safe environment, with many tourists finding it a welcoming place to visit. When it comes to petty crimes such as pickpocketing or theft, they are relatively low compared to other European cities. However, as with any popular tourist destination, it is advised to still take basic precautions, such as keeping your belongings secure and not flashing expensive items in public.
